Hey, people. After some time there's need for another journal, since I want to share the results of the newest event I happened to attend.

My first post-apocalyptic LARP I attended. PASS-X (like, 10th anniversary), the second apocalypse, taking place near "Bělá pod Bezdězem" on the north of Czech Republic. It was a hardcore LARP, what meant everything was 'ingame', also the food and water and the gametie was 24hrs/day.

Many of you might think it was fallout-like (since Fallout is a classic). Maybe a bit, but with the setting 200 years after the war it was more like "some technology, loots of garbage and tribal prehistoric stuff". There were cannibals, templars, bikers, technologists, the brotherhood and so on. I was part of the Slovak group, who "came from the vault Red Stone in Slovakia to seek better life".
The premise was that many people were fleeing from the East to seek better life in the West, because there were "fire shots from the heavens and steel men pillaging the lands".

Friday: In the evening (2200) we came on the game site. Of course, the building we had to have was already mined and full of traps. So we got into the costumes and guys from our group began defusing all the devices so we could at least sleep SOMEWHERE.

Saturday: We scouted the vicinity for any human activity and at around 0330 most of us went to sleep. I with one friend guarded the perimeter for any intruders (Others got to know this only at the end of the game. They were quite surprised :D ). At some 0800 people woke up and began solving stuff. We had some wine which was widely used for bribing other factions to join our case. The game was set that most of the factions would be against us since we were a threat, but as the boss said "we were so kind and sweet to everyone that they didnt have any reason to kill us" XD. During the day we searched for some stuff we could sell, got some food and began preparations for a party that was to be held in our building (it was a hospital building with large halls) and which was meant as another "bribing factor" and also as a cover for some other actions. Thanks to our bosses it happened that we owned most of the game in the evening already. I dont know exactly how they did it, but it was quite funny. We also established the "Motořest Řajec", a hotel for people, as another source of income. Of course, in the evening we were warned that people might get the knowledge that we own most of the game's property so we awaited a massive assault. We armed the building, made traps and a door to hold the enemy back from our quarters. What we didnt await was that after the party was over at some 2300, as the "assault" was to be commenced, we got an information that our building was locked as a target for orbital bombing. (There were still people living on the Earth's orbit, called GSS, responsible for those "fire shots and steel men"). 'Course, we ran away and the building got a full blast.

Sunday: For few hours we roamed the game area until we got to the game town called "TAM". We gathered there and our bosses told us that we all had some GSS chips with some program which would serve as a biological weapon, so the people on the orbit had a good reason to kill us. Also the Templars and other ones in the town had a similar reason so in the last while we fleed away. At some 0100 we came to the edge of the game area and ended the game with the result that we successfully fleed from two certain deaths XD

That's mostly it, I had a great time playing a "water seeker", although I didnt do it for long. There were many activities to do, people were also great and there were many interesting costumes and even vehicles to see! I could not mention all what happened on the LARP, since its impossible, but at leat I tried :D
A good post-apocalyptic weekend it was, I say! :D I look forward to the next year :)

Many of you don't know (Since I don't update this chunk of text often) that I was on an event called the "Festival Fantazie 2009", which took part in Chotěboř, Czech republic. This was an 11-day festival for people who are interested in all sorts of 'fantastic' stuff, such as sci-fi, fantasy, TV series and much more.

The statistics say that there were 2000 people, over 1500 programs on roughly 40 program lines. That makes it the longest and largest (program richness-wise) fantasy festival in central Europe. Another interesting thing was that the Festival was the first place to taste the new "Chotěboř" beer. It ended when we drank the entire brewery (44 barrels).

From the programs I enjoyed mostly the "Trekfest", although I'm not a trekkie. They had the most 'teambuilding' activities which were also focused on larger audience - the Sci-Fi campfire (singing the classic campfire songs with sci-fi lyrics around a 'real' campfire) - the Hawai Night (a large happening where everyone had to wear the classic hawai clothing, there was a bar with cocktails and lots of games including Limbo and Cosplay, which I somehow won XD ) Irony was that again, the bar with cocktails fell somehow fast, as they probably didnt await such huge demand for cocktails (especially from the Slovak side, when most of the time we were around the bar)

The later days weren't so full of organised fun or programs, so I mostly spent my time with the Torchwood community. Later, when the new 3rd series of Torchwood came, we watched it each evening.
Apart from that I had 4 presentations during the festival, two about architecture (with large audience), one about Mass Effect and one about SSR (very small audience). Nonetheless, if I had to talk about every day of the festival, this journal would become awfully long and unreadable (Its ALREADY long enough XD).
Therefore I'll conclude it with my subjective verdict of 95% for the entire fest. It was a great, though exhausting experience. For next years it is planned to encourage foreigners to come, as there will be more programs for non-czech-speaking people.
